In an atypical week that included the first Presidential debate and a bye week in the Network's Thursday football schedule, CBS placed first in viewers for the second consecutive week of the new season, according to Nielsen live plus same day ratings for the week ending Oct. 2.
CBS had four of the top 10 broadcasts and 10 of the top 20, more than any other network including the top two new dramas (BULL, MACGYVER), top new comedy (KEVIN CAN WAIT), top two scripted shows (NCIS, THE BIG BANG THEORY) and top news program (60 MINUTES). The Network also had the week's top six dramas-NCIS (#2 overall), BULL, NCIS: LOS ANGELES, NCIS: NEW ORLEANS, BLUE BLOODS and HAWAII FIVE-0.
